Dive into the first public security analysis of TETRA (Terrestrial Trunked Radio), a European standard for trunked radio used globally by government agencies and critical infrastructure. Explore how decades of secrecy through restrictive NDAs led to several flaws, dubbed TETRA:BURST, in encryption, authentication, and identity protection schemes. Discover practical attacks enabling interception and manipulation of traffic, as well as deanonymization of law enforcement and military operators. Learn about the journey to recover proprietary cryptographic primitives, including exploiting zero-day vulnerabilities in Motorola MTM5x00 TETRA radios and base stations. Witness a demonstration of TETRA radio interception capabilities and discuss potential impacts and mitigations for asset owners in this 44-minute conference talk from Ekoparty Security Conference.
